2004 Bugatti EB 218 vs. 1988 Renault 25

To start off, 2004 Bugatti EB 218 is newer by 16 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1988 Renault 25.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1988 Renault 25 would be higher. At 6,254 cc (18 cylinders), 2004 Bugatti EB 218 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2004 Bugatti EB 218 (544 HP) has 454 more horse power than 1988 Renault 25. (90 HP). In normal driving conditions, 2004 Bugatti EB 218 should accelerate faster than 1988 Renault 25.

Because 2004 Bugatti EB 218 is four wheel drive (4WD), it will have significant more traction and grip than 1988 Renault 25. In w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 2004 Bugatti EB 218 will offer significantly more control.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2004 Bugatti EB 218 (650 Nm) has 469 more torque (in Nm) than 1988 Renault 25. (181 Nm). This means 2004 Bugatti EB 218 will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1988 Renault 25.
